Barrier+ Triple Lipid Activating Serum is a moisturizing essence that is good to apply early in the skincare routine after face cleansing. With a light texture, it reduces the burden of stickiness while smoothing out skin texture. It leaves a comfortable finish that does not interfere with the absorption of the next step, so it is good for daily use.
